? Step 2: Conducting a materiality assessment
After defining scope of ESG reporting, the subsequent step would be identifying the key material issues from the perspective of double materiality. Construct materiality matrices tailored to your business model and industry. For example, NKT, a Denmark based cable provider, in its latest ESG report defines the relevant material areas by scoring them as significant, large, moderate, and medium. Whereas FL Smidth does so in line with the CSRD, assessing which areas have importance to society and our industries like biodiversity and circularity.

? Step 6: Assurance ?
Assurance serves as a critical component of the ESG reporting journey, verifying the accuracy and credibility of the disclosed data and underlying methodologies.With the CSRD mandating limited assurance for ESG reports, it becomes imperative to document each of the aforementioned processes in order to ensure reliability and instill confidence in the reported information.Moreover, assurance provides an opportunity to identify any gaps or areas for improvement in the data management system, reporting methodologies, and internal controls.
